Turkey: 61 people were arrested


(MENAFN) According to the state-run Anadolu Agency, Turkish police have arrested 61 people allegedly connected to IS in anti-terror procedures in two cities.


Police of Counter-terrorism have broke-in houses in Bursa, Turkey, and arrested 39 people, among them were 28 Syrian nationals and two Azerbaijani nationals.

And as a part of an investigation into terrorist groups, police also arrested 22 more in Erzurum.

Anadolu said police have seized many weapons, ammunition and files while looking into many addresses.
